Theobroma cacao

polypeptide: Thecc1EG035528t1

ID: Thecc1EG035528t1.CGDv1.1
Display: VIRE2-interacting protein 1
Orthologous Group: OG0000165

Mrna: Thecc1EG035528t1.CGDv1.1 VIRE2-interacting protein 1